About SecurityScorecard: SecurityScorecard is the global leader in cybersecurity ratings, with over 12 million companies continuously rated, operating in 64 countries. Headquartered in New York City, our culture has been recognized by Inc Magazine as a Best Workplace, Crain’s NY as a Best Places to Work in NYC, and Fast Company’s World’s Most Innovative Companies list. About the Role: We're hiring a Senior UX Architect to own information architecture and structural UX across our entire product surface. This is a senior, horizontal role that sits just below the leadership tier and carries genuine influence over how our product is structured and how our design org thinks. What You'll Do: Own information architecture across all surfaces; maintain a coherent IA across new and legacy platform areas; audit existing structures; set cross-swimlane UX standards; be the quality checkpoint for prototypes; champion blueprint-first design; elevate the design practice; build the UX foundation for AI products; hold platform integrity; transfer knowledge. What You'll Bring: 8+ years of hands-on UX experience with IA and SaaS design; ability to set standards across teams; experience establishing design processes and reusable patterns; fluency partnering with Product and Engineering on AI or platform initiatives; leadership through craft and clarity. Benefits: Competitive salary, stock options, health benefits, unlimited PTO, parental leave, tuition reimbursements, and more. The estimated total compensation range is $250,000 - $290,000 annually (base plus bonus).
